How can organizations foster a culture of trust and transparency among their CX ambassadors to empower them to make informed decisions that align with the company's values and goals?
Organizations can foster a culture of trust and transparency among their CX ambassadors by clearly communicating the company's values and goals, providing ongoing training and support to ensure ambassadors have the necessary knowledge and skills to make informed decisions. Regular feedback and open communication channels can also help build trust and transparency within the team. Additionally, recognizing and rewarding ambassadors for their contributions can further empower them to act in alignment with the company's values and goals.
